    Irving Burton Associates to Continue Support for Army Health Informatics, Telemedicine Programs

    Irving Burton Associates has received a five-year, $10 million contract to provide research, scientific, management and technical services to the Joint Program Committee-1 at the U.S. Army‘s Medical Research and Material Command. IBA said the contract covers support for JPC-1 in the areas of health information technology, informatics, medical modeling and simulation, systems engineering, logistics, communications and program management.     Engility to Provide Training, Advisory Support to USMC; Lynn Dugle Comments

    The Space and Naval Warfare Systems Center Atlantic has awarded Engility a potential two-year, $16 million cost-plus-fixed-fee contract to provide training and advisory services to the U.S. Marine Corps. Engility said Friday it will work to support Marine training on new equipment and software for the service branch’s command-and-control systems.     Cobham to Supply RF Microelectronics for Lockheed’s F-35; Jill Kale Comments

    Cobham has received a multimillion dollar order to manufacture radio frequency microelectronics for the Lockheed Martin-built F-35 fighter aircraft. Cobham said Monday its microelectronic solutions division will produce the RF components at a company facility in San Diego, California. Jill Kale, president of Cobham’s advanced electronic solutions business, said the company’s microelectronic components and assemblies are designed to increase the sensitivity of aircraft electronic warfare and radar systems.     Navy Receives Initial Batch of Northrop Mine-Hunting Sonar Upgrade Kits

    Northrop Grumman has produced the first of three batches of tools for the U.S. Navy to modernize the service branch’s current mine-hunting countermeasure technology. The tools have been delivered to the Naval Surface Warfare Center’s Panama City division  in Florida and are designed to update 27 AQS-24A mine-hunting devices into the AQS-24B configuration, Northrop said Wednesday.
